The Chubb Corp. announced that Kathleen M. Tierney will succeed Andrew A. McElwee Jr. as COO of Chubb Personal Insurance, effective immediately. After a 25-year career at Chubb, McElwee will retire on Dec. 31, and in the interim will assist with the transition as needed. Chubb also announced that Mark Korsgaard has been named worldwide claim officer effective Dec. 9.

Tierney, who joined Chubb in 1990 as a surety trainee, was most recently senior vice president and Eastern Territory Manager for Chubb Specialty Insurance, where she was responsible for underwriting, service and talent management for professional liability lines. At Chubb, she has also held leadership positions in field management, surety, corporate marketing and corporate development.

McElwee joined Chubb in 1985. Among his positions at Chubb, he has served as executive vice president, international field operations manager and manager of M&A.
